Man Arrested Twice By Shorewood Police Officers In Same Day
The 46-year-old man from Plano was arrested Friday.

SHOREWOOD — On Friday, 46-year-old Clinton Anders was arrested by Shorewood police twice in a matter of hours, first at the McDonald's on Route 59 and then at the Burger King at Route 52 and Route 59.
Shorewood police also hauled him off to the Will County Jail for three days in March on a temporary hold for Grundy County. Joliet police had Anders in jail for five days in November on a temporary hold for authorities in Lee County.
Shorewood Police issued a press release regarding both arrests on Monday.

Arrest Number One at McDonald's:
Officers responded to a call at McDonald’s at 631 Brook Forest Ave. for a reported disturbance, in which Anders was harassing customers and employees, according to the arrest reports. The incident happened Friday at 10:48 a.m. The Plano citizen, who comes from Lew Street, was cited for disorderly conduct and issued a citation with a court summons.

Arrest Number Two at Burger King:
Just hours later, at 1:52 p.m. Friday, officers responded to a call at Burger King, 100 E. Jefferson St., in reference to a disturbance. Shorewood police said Anders was yelling at and harassing customers and employees, throwing his belongings and hubcaps in the roadway.
Officers attempted to contact Anders, and he refused to comply with their commands, police said in the release. Anders was arrested and brought to the Will County Jail on charges of resisting arrest or obstructing a peace officer.
